By "exactly", I meant "what does the destination set actually contain"?
IOW, you might have responded with:
Name = "Denied"
Domain = "domain.tld"
Path = "/*"

Name = "Allowed"
Domain = "domain.tld"
Path = "/hr/*"

It's important to the issue, since listing the deny rule using a path of
"/*" would effectively nullify any allow rules using any other path.

I need to block my main root INTRANET page (i.e. http://home.mycompany.com)
for some users. But I have to allow access to some of those pages
underneath the root as well (i.e. http://home.mycompany.com/HR). So i have
2 rules. One to DENY the root, and 1 to ALLOW certain pages under the root.
However, now my users cannot see the root AND the pages under the root. So
the whole intranet site is blocked!

Since there is no order, if the DENY is processed first at the root, how can
I get an ALLOW to be processed for those pages under it?
